James Bond Casting Process Officially Underway
The casting process for the next James Bond has officially commenced following years of speculation regarding who will succeed Daniel Craig as 007.
"The search for the next James Bond is under way,"Amazon MGM Studios stated.
According to Hollywood outlet Variety, auditions have been ongoing in recent weeks, and the studio's statement marks the beginning of the conclusion of the long wait for a new James Bond.
"While we don't plan to comment on specific details during the casting process, we're excited to share more news with 007 fans as soon as the time is right,"Amazon added.
It has been five years since the release of No Time To Die, Daniel Craig's final film portraying the iconic spy.
Additionally, 15 months have passed since Amazon MGM Studios assumed control of the Bond franchise.
The studio has already revealed that the upcoming film will be directed by Denis Villeneuve, known for Dune, and written by Steven Knight, creator of Peaky Blinders.
Variety also reported that Nina Gold, a leading casting director in Hollywood with credits including the Paddington, Star Wars, Jurassic Park, and Mamma Mia! franchises, is spearheading the search for the new lead actor.
